Lead oxide phosphonate (Pb3O2(HPO3)) Use and Manufacturing
In the lead oxide method, the metallic lead is first heated and melted in a lead melting furnace, and then sent to the Huang Dan furnace to be oxidized to lead monoxide. Phosphorus trichloride is added to the reactor to hydrolyze at 50°C, slowly increase the temperature, concentrate at 146-148°C, add activated carbon for decolorization, and filter to prepare phosphorous acid. The metered lead oxide is first mixed with water into a slurry and added to the synthesis kettle, heated to about 70°C, using acetic acid as a catalyst, adding quantitative phosphorous acid under constant stirring, when the Ph value reaches 6.9, white dibasic alkali is formed Formula lead phosphite suspension is added with a dehydrating agent for dehydration, filtered and dried to obtain a finished product of dibasic lead phosphite. The 2Pb+O2→2PbOPCI3+3H2O→H3PO3+3HCI3PbO+H3PO3[Hac]→2PbO?PbHPO3?0.5H2O+0.5H2O lead water method to add lead metal into the reactor and add acetic acid to dissolve, slowly add caustic soda solution under stirring The reaction produces lead hydroxide, which is filtered to remove sodium acetate. Lead hydroxide is added to the synthesizer, and phosphorous acid is added quantitatively under constant stirring for reaction to generate dibasic lead phosphite, which is filtered and dried to obtain a finished product of dibasic lead phosphite. Its 2Pb(OH)2+H3PO3→this product+2.5H2O
Used as stabilizer for opaque PVC products
